The residences are specified with a focus on contemporary comfort and durability. Key features include fully fitted kitchens equipped with modern appliances and a kitchen-lounge layout for integrated living. Aerothermal climate control systems are installed, providing efficient heating and cooling, complemented by air conditioning. Double glazing is standard, enhancing thermal and acoustic insulation. Bathrooms are finished to a high standard, with at least one en-suite facility per unit. Materials and finishes are selected to align with modern design trends, aiming for a sophisticated and functional living environment throughout the properties.
The price range for these residences spans from €495,000 for the smaller units, typically one-bedroom apartments, up to €1,470,000 for the larger, more premium properties, likely penthouses or units with enhanced features. The available property types include one to three bedrooms and one to two bathrooms, with built sizes ranging from 52m² to 94m². This variation in size and specification accounts for the broad price spectrum, offering options for different budget levels and spatial requirements within the development.

This development is situated in Estepona, a prominent town on the western Costa del Sol. It lies between Marbella to the east and Sotogrande to the west. Its position offers a balance between the bustling atmosphere of larger resorts and the more tranquil character of smaller coastal communities. Estepona itself provides a comprehensive range of urban amenities, while being strategically located for access to the wider region's attractions, including international airports and renowned leisure facilities.
The development offers excellent connectivity. The closest beaches, Playa de la Rada and La Virgen, are approximately 524m and 769m away respectively, presenting a pleasant walk. For travel further afield, Málaga-Costa del Sol Airport (AGP) is located around 64 km away by road, although the direct aerial distance is 34 km. Gibraltar Airport (GIB) is approximately 36 km away by air. Golf enthusiasts will find several courses within a short drive, with Valle Romano Golf and Azata Golf located around 4.1 km to 4.6 km away. Essential services such as supermarkets and pharmacies are within a 104m and 236m radius, respectively.

Estepona enjoys a favourable Mediterranean climate, characterised by long, warm summers and mild winters. The region historically records approximately 3,848 hours of sunshine annually, contributing to an average yearly temperature of 19.2°C. The swimming season, defined by sea temperatures of 20°C or higher, typically extends for five months. The development's location at 15 metres above sea level and its gentle gradient towards the sea (1.9%) suggest an accessible and pleasant environment. The nearby Sierra Bermeja mountains offer a cooler hinterland and potential for outdoor pursuits.

Residents benefit from close proximity to several beaches. Playa de la Rada, the main town beach, is just 800 metres away and holds a Blue Flag status, indicating high standards of cleanliness and facilities. Playa del Cristo, a smaller, more sheltered cove, is approximately 1.6 km away. For sports enthusiasts, the Polideportivo Municipal sports centre is located just 400 metres away, offering various facilities. Several golf courses are within a short driving distance, including Valle Romano Golf (4.1 km) and Azata Golf (4.4 km), catering to players of all levels.

Estepona is a town and municipality in the comarca of the Costa del Sol, southern Spain. It is located in the province of Málaga, part of the autonomous community of Andalusia. Its district covers an area of 137 square kilometers in a fertile valley crossed by small streams and a mountainous areas dominated by the Sierra Bermeja, which reaches an elevation of 1,449 m at the peak of Los Reales.
